Sex and Gender-Based Medical Education Summit - A Roadmap for Curricular Innovation
The Sex and Gender Medical Education Summit is a first of its kind. A national program dedicated to engaging educational thought-leaders in creating a road-map for integration of sex and gender-based evidence into medical and inter-professional education. During the conference, you will network with leaders and key stakeholders in medical education, have the opportunity to participate in creating a guidelines for student competencies in sex and gender medicine, be the first to see the results of a national sex and gender-based medicine survey of over 1000+ medical student participants, and review alignment of LCME standards with sex and gender-based medicine and much more!

Target Audience
This activity is geared towards medical education thought-leaders who are interested in incorporating sex and gender-based evidence into medical and inter-professional education.
Learning Objectives
• Analyze the current climate of sex and gender education in medical schools, with a special focus on sex and gender based health disparities;
• Assess curricular resources which can be utilized within Schools of Medicine and/or as interprofessional resources;
• Identify facilitators and barriers to translating sex and gender difference research into evidence-based clinical practice; and,
• Determine how best to address present and future needs to bridge the gaps and disparities between sex and gender medical education and clinical practice.
